About this course

Ready to make your mark in marketing and business? This degree provides an innovative introduction to the business world and equips you with the sought-after knowledge and skills needed for success in marketing. You’ll delve into key marketing concepts, learn how businesses create effective strategies, and discover how marketing integrates with essential functions like human resources, accounting, and finance. You’ll also gain valuable insight into how organisations think and operate, how they’re managed, and the external environment they navigate, including the ethical and legal responsibilities they face. With this degree, that's accredited by The Chartered Institute of Marketing, you'll be ready to tackle the complexities of modern business and drive success in any setting.

Key features of the course

  • Develops your ability to apply and evaluate marketing theories and techniques.

  • Examines the role of digital technology in developing local and international marketing strategies.

  • Explores and analyses the interdisciplinary nature of business management, and the role of marketing management in organisations and society.

  • Equips you for a wide range of employment opportunities across all sectors
